I had the smaller version of that ship,  I forget the name

There were a couple different small blue-colored ships - the then-big LL928 Galaxy Explorer; the LL918 Space Transport; LL924 Space Cruiser; plus several more lesser-known models and some of the somewhat more-detailed white-colored ships like the Starfleet Voyager, which I think was the last large Lego ship I had as a kid. But I had all of the above, the Alpha-1 Rocket Base, and a bunch of little carts, buggies and flyer sets.

1 hour ago, Albert said:

It was also called the Galaxy Explorer, and it came out in 1979:

 

https://brickset.com/sets/497-1/Galaxy-Explorer

 

That set only had 338 pieces versus the new set's 1,254 pieces.  Looks like the retail price was $32.

 

 ..Al

I think this is the one we had.   I do remember there was a bigger ship at the time. (The Galaxy Explorer)
